The Dripping Springs High School swim team under the guidance of Michael Hoskovec had an amazing 94% of its participants reach personal goals at the District 26-6A meet held at Round Rock. This is the major reason the girls finished second and the boys fifth in a strong district. Eight places add to the score total with the top six places advancing to Regional. (*) Set school record.

Dripping Springs High School varsity boys lacrosse opened their Spring season with a road win against Boerne High School on Saturday, Feb. 3. This is the 11th consecutive year Head Coach Bill Cafferata’s team has won their season opener.
The Tigers basketball team has stumped their toe with four straight losses to give them a 5-7 record. With four games left, they find themselves two games down to Bowie for fourth place. They began the week with a tough 74-68 loss to Hays’ Johnson High School, but the killer was the 53-52 loss to Austin’s Akins High School.
